.Net with Azure Integration / 100% Remote / USD payment / English speaking client
Job Summary
Our IT team is responsible for supporting our continued growth by aligning the IT strategy with business functions, automating processes, developing custom software solutions, and managing infrastructure and security. As a Senior Software Integration Engineer, you will play a crucial role in developing integration solutions using Microsoft Azure Integration Services to connect various applications hosted on-premises, cloud, and SaaS. You will contribute to complex cross-functional projects in a fast-paced agile environment.
Job Responsibilities
- Developing integration solutions using Microsoft Azure Integration Services.
- Developing high-performing and scalable integrations with a focus on microservice-driven architecture.
- Applying integration practices such as message routing, data enrichment, batch processing, error handling, etc., to deliver required business functionality.
- Ensuring work adheres to defined best practices around middleware-based integration architecture.
- Developing project-related documents such as technical specifications and process flow diagrams.
- Mentoring team members.
- Collaborating with product owners, analysts, and development teams to estimate projects, features, and user stories.
Basic Qualifications
- Bachelor's Degree in Computer Science or related field.
- 5+ years of work experience in software development, building system integrations using C#, .NET Core, .NET Framework.
- Passion for solving business problems with technology.
- Hands-on experience using Microsoft Azure IaaS, PaaS, SaaS solution development with technologies like Azure Functions, API Management, Data Factory, Event Grid, Logic Apps, Service Bus.
- Ability to develop multiple integrations from a reusable microservices-driven architecture.
- Experience in developing code for different types of integrations (real-time, file-based async, ETL, APIs).
- Familiarity with data standards and communication protocols (XML/XSLT/XSD, JSON, FlatFile, Positional/Delimited/EDI formats).
- Knowledge of OAuth, HTTP/SOAP/REST protocols, messaging systems like JMS and AMQP, and data transfer methods like FTP/sFTP/AS2.
- Flexibility to work through ambiguity in a fast-paced environment.
- Organizational skills and self-direction.
- Experience working with agile methodologies.
If you are a Senior Software Integration Engineer who is passionate about developing high-performing integration solutions using Microsoft Azure Integration Services and has expertise in technologies such as C#, .NET Core, and .NET Framework while collaborating effectively within an agile team environment to solve complex business challenges through technology-driven solutions, we would love to hear from you.
- Department
- Taller Technologies
- Locations
- ARGENTINA, BRAZIL
- Remote status
- Fully Remote

Already working at Bloom Talent Partners?
Let’s recruit together and find your next colleague.